    Fintech Innovations To Watch In 2026

    The fintech landscape is entering a historic inflection point, one defined not by incremental innovation, but by a structural rewiring of how finance operates at every layer. The year 2026 marks the moment where three forms of greater innovation begin to meaningfully converge: predictive markets, Banking-as-a-Service (BaaS), and agentic AI. Each of these categories has evolved rapidly over the last five years, moving from experimental concepts to enterprise-grade capabilities. Today, they represent the backbone of a new financial paradigm, one driven by real-time data, intelligent automation, and technology-native product experiences that consumers and institutions increasingly expect.

    What makes 2026 unique is not simply the emergence of these technologies but the way they are intersecting to reshape the global financial system. Predictive markets are unlocking a more accurate and dynamic understanding of future events, enabling businesses to make decisions with a level of foresight traditionally reserved for elite analysts. BaaS providers are abstracting away the complexity of financial infrastructure, enabling any company to become a fintech company. Additionally, agentic AI is transforming operations across payments, compliance, underwriting, and customer service, reducing cost structures while increasing precision and speed. Together, these forces are accelerating a shift toward real-time, intelligent, autonomous finance, where financial products don’t just respond to user needs but anticipate them.

    Predictive Markets Go Mainstream

    Prediction markets are rapidly evolving from niche crypto-native tools into a legitimate forecasting infrastructure for enterprises, investors, and policymakers. Platforms have demonstrated the power of markets to aggregate probabilistic information with remarkable accuracy. Prediction markets are a reliable forecasting tool in many domains, especially when there is a large, informed, and incentivized participant pool. They often surpass the accuracy of expert panels and traditional polls, exhibiting typical error rates of 1–5% in high-liquidity markets, according to a 2025 Marginal Revolution Report.

    This intelligence layer functions as a continuously updated signal of global sentiment. Corporations are increasingly integrating market-generated probabilities into demand forecasting, budgeting, scenario planning, and risk management.

    Into next year, prediction markets are crossing the chasm from speculative platforms to strategic tools. The competitive advantage will shift to companies that incorporate market-priced, forward-looking data into their operating models.

    Banking-As-A-Service Remains The Engine Behind Embedded Finance

    BaaS continues to emerge as the quiet engine behind modern financial products. New platforms now allow companies to weave accounts, payments, cards, and credit directly into their offerings through advanced APIs, reducing development timelines from years to a matter of weeks. According to a 2025 Financial Brand Article, payment services have increased by 77 percent since 2020 and have become one of the most widely used digital tools for managing money. Enterprise adoption has accelerated as marketplaces, payroll systems, and vertical SaaS platforms increasingly rely on embedded financial capabilities to serve customers with greater immediacy and trust.

    The rise of BaaS is transforming how people interact with financial institutions. Instead of visiting a bank to complete an action, users experience financial services naturally within the flow of their work, purchases, and life decisions. As regulatory expectations expand, the advantage will belong to infrastructure providers that deliver not only seamless integration but also deep compliance, intelligent monitoring, and automated risk controls. Entering 2026, BaaS is no longer simply a disruptive trend. It is becoming the primary channel through which financial services reach customers everywhere.

    Agentic AI From Chatbots to Autonomous Financial Systems

    A transformative theme of 2026 is the shift from generative AI to agentic AI; autonomous systems capable of completing multi-step tasks without human intervention. Financial institutions are increasingly moving from AI “assistants” to AI “operators.” According to a 2025 GlobalNewsWire Report, the top processes for deploying cloud-native AI agents at scale in banks include fraud detection (64%), loan processing (61%), and customer onboarding (59%). Currently, automated customer support resolves over 70% of tickets without human involvement.

    These agentic systems do more than answer questions; they execute entire workflows: initiating payments, performing AML checks, resolving disputes, drafting compliance reports, and managing credit decisions. Financial institutions that embrace agentic AI architectures will operate with super-human speed, real-time adaptability, and near-zero marginal cost.

    The Future Of Finance Is Here

    Predictive markets, BaaS, and agentic AI are no longer emerging trends; they are becoming the core infrastructure of modern finance. By 2026, these technologies will form a new operating system for the industry, enabling financial services to function with unprecedented speed, transparency, automation, and intelligence. Together, they shift finance from a reactive model to one powered by real-time insight and proactive decision-making.

    The institutions that embrace this transformation will lead in innovation. Those that integrate predictive intelligence, build on flexible BaaS infrastructure, and deploy agentic AI across operations will gain a significant competitive advantage, operating leaner, scaling faster, and delivering richer customer experiences. As these forces converge, the future of finance is intelligent, embedded, predictive, and autonomous.
